たけ(tk)です。

1.7 だとエラーになるんですね。使えてもよさそうな気がするんですが・・。

C:\>ruby -ve "p(((Time.now)..(Time.now+60)))"
ruby 1.6.7 (2002-03-01) [i586-mswin32]
Sun May 26 02:15:20 東京 (標準時) 2002..Sun May 26 02:16:20 東京 (標準時) 2002

G:\>ruby -ve "p(((Time.now)..(Time.now+60)))"
ruby 1.7.2 (2001-12-18) [i586-mswin32]
-e:1: bad value for range (ArgumentError)

--

http://www.ruby-lang.org/ja/man-1.6/?cmd=view;name=Range
: (ruby 1.7 feature: version 1.7 ではさらに first.succ を実行して例外が発
: 生しないか確認する)

の問題かと思ったのですが、こっち(↓)は通るんですね・・。

G:\>ruby -ve "p( ((1.2)..(3.4)))"
ruby 1.7.2 (2001-12-18) [i586-mswin32]
1.2..3.4

Take_tk = KUMAGAI Hidetake
たけ(tk)=熊谷秀武